HB 855 CS (2004) -  Water Resources

by Machek (CO-SPONSORS) Cantens; Russell
Revises the definition of "priority project"; requires the development of a comprehensive statewide water conservation program for public water supply; establishes the purposes of the program; requires the creation of a clearinghouse or inventory to provide an integrated database for information on public water supply conservation programs; authorizes public water supply utilities to propose goal-based water conservation plans or programs with measurable goals; provides that goal-based water conservation plans or programs that are developed by public water supply utilities and that provide reasonable assurance of achieving water conservation at least as well as conservation requirements adopted by the appropriate water management district meet water conservation requirements imposed as a condition of obtaining a consumptive use permit; requires the submission of a report by the Department of Environmental Protection; provides rulemaking authority to the Department of Environmental Protection and the water management districts; provides for a public workshop on the development of regional water supply plans that include the consideration of population projections; provides for a list of water source options in regional water supply plans; provides additional regional water supply plan components; includes conservation measures in regional water supply plans; revises specified reporting requirements of the Department of Environmental Protection; provides that a district water management plan may not be used as criteria for the review of permits for consumptive uses of water unless the plan or applicable portion thereof has been adopted by rule; provides construction; revises the criteria by which water supply development projects may receive priority consideration for funding assistance; provides for permitting and funding of a proposed alternative water supply project identified in the relevant approved regional water supply plan; provides funding priority; provides for the establishment of a revolving loan fund for alternative water supply projects; provides conditions for certain projects to receive funding assistance; expands requirements of the 5-year water resource development work program for water management districts; revises provisions relating to reuse feasibility studies; provides for metering use of reclaimed water and volume-based rates therefor; requires wastewater utilities to submit plans for metering use and volume-based rate structures to the department; requires certain uses of reclaimed water at state facilities; requires state agencies and water management districts to submit to the Secretary of Environmental Protection periodic reports concerning reclaimed water use; authorizes the Department of Environmental Protection to make specified deposits for the purpose of enabling below-market interest rate loans for treatment of polluted water; provides for a study of the feasibility of discharging reclaimed wastewater into canals and the aquifer system in a specified area as an environmentally acceptable means of accomplishing described objectives; requires reports.
Effective Date: upon becoming a law and shall apply to all contracts pending on that date
Last Event: Died in Committee on Appropriations on Friday, April 30, 2004 11:40 PM
